Transaction 321f1eaf5099badc253c0017441cdef7e0f1815d9bb630f1af847bb693967eb6
1 Input
1 Output
-
321f1eaf5099badc253c0017441cdef7e0f1815d9bb630f1af847bb693967eb6:0
- value
- 62882693
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ce335b4317ae1af70fa575cead59fbeb6d647344
- address
- bc1qece4ksch4cd0wra9wh826k0madkkgu6yleufdt